    Human Health Project (HHP) is a holistic health literacy charity. Our mission is to improve the health of the underserved and vulnerable through holistic information, education and advocacy. Our objective is to empower people to manage their own health with improved outcomes and no medical errors.     A director of strategic partnerships is responsible for expanding community relations and informing existing or new partners of our strategic business goals. Your job duties are to work closely with other executives to define short- and long-term policies and strategies and then connect with internal and external stakeholders to expand on these charity visions.

    Qualifications for the position include years of career experience, existing contact networks with suitable partners, and superlative interpersonal skills. In your new role, you will work on:

    • Expanding the community of HHP partner organisations by engaging with external stakeholders and developing relationships and connections that help to advance HHP's priorities and aims.
    • Aligning priorities of the organization with existing or new partners. Help with securing on-going 'buy-in' for these innovations.
    • Helping to secure grant and other funding agreements including partnership agreements, service level agreements and memorandums of understanding.
    • Liaising with other charitable strategic funders regarding the potential for (and offer of) large or small scale funding towards projects.
    • Project-manage outreach activities and/or bid development groups including project and service managers, finance colleagues, and other internal and external partners leading to submission of high quality funding/partnership applications and proposals.
    • Contribute to the wider development of HHP's work in Ireland and the US and provide insight/opinion/commentary on issues of Partnership/Community Engagement/Outreach linked to program success but also program development.

    Desirable

    • Experience of partnerships/community engagement work in the charity field/health/or social care field.
    • Experience of generating large or small grants from Lottery, statutory or European funders, or from other institutional funders
    • Well-developed negotiating and influencing skills - ability to shape funders’ decisions/external partner decisions around aligning with HHP
    • Experience of project management is desirable
    • Knowledge of key marketing principles is desirable
    • Experience of using business planning tools and techniques is desirable
    • Experience of developing accurate and relevant short, medium and long term financial and resource proposals for new and existing projects/services supported by effective monitoring and evaluation criteria.
    • Willingness to give 1-2 hours per week and attend a regular weekly planning call via Zoom.
